What Is an Intellishield Sump Pump Alarm?

An Intellishield sump pump alarm is a sophisticated monitoring system designed to alert homeowners about potential water accumulation problems. Unlike standard alarms, these advanced devices offer multiple sensitivity settings and diagnostic capabilities.

Key Components of Intellishield Alarm System

Component Function Adjustment Capability
Water Level Sensor Detects water elevation High/Low threshold settings
Alarm Module Generates warning signals Sensitivity calibration
Battery Backup Ensures continuous monitoring Power source verification

What Are the Step-by-Step Adjustment Procedures?

Calibrating Water Level Thresholds

Low Water Level Setting

  • Locate adjustment screws on alarm module
  • Use multimeter to verify current sensor readings
  • Incrementally adjust lower threshold
  • Test and validate new setting

High Water Level Setting

  • Identify maximum acceptable water elevation
  • Configure alarm trigger point
  • Verify alarm activation mechanism
  • Confirm visual and audible alerts
